microSD Card Section 2G microSD Card ࡗ Using a microSD Card on Your Device (page 97) ࡗ Managing the microSD Card (page 98) ࡗ Using Your Device as a USB Drive (page 99) Your device lets you insert a microSD™ card to expand the available storage space. This highly secure digital card enables you to exchange images, music, and other data between SD-compatible devices, and also provides additional storage space on your device. Using a microSD Card on Your Device Note A microSD card is not included with your device. Inserting the microSD Card The microSD card slot is located under the back cover of your device. 1. Remove the back cover. (See "Installing the Battery" on page 2.) 2. Insert the microSD card into the slot with the gold contacts facing down (in the same orientation as the image above the card slot). 3. Replace the back cover. Removing the microSD card 1. Remove the back cover. (See "Installing the Battery" on page 2.) 2. Remove the microSD card by pressing on the exposed edge and releasing. The card should pop out partway.
